
The U.S. Department of State recently announced the publication of a significant agreement with Japan, titled “Japan (24-724) – Agreement Concerning the Transfer of Arms and Military Technologies from Japan to the United States.” This announcement, made on September 5, 2025, at 14:42, signifies a notable development in the defense cooperation between the two allied nations.
This agreement formalizes a framework for the transfer of arms and military technologies originating from Japan to the United States. Such arrangements are crucial for bolstering the defense capabilities of both countries and enhancing their collective security posture. By facilitating the sharing of advanced military equipment and technological know-how, the U.S. and Japan aim to strengthen their interoperability and responsiveness to evolving geopolitical challenges.
